Best 01527 Massachusetts ÌÇÐÄÔ­´´s (2026-27)

For the 2026-27 school year, there are 4 private schools serving 277 students in 01527, MA (there are , serving 1,631 public students). 15% of all K-12 students in 01527, MA are educated in private schools (compared to the MA state average of 12%).
25% of private schools in 01527, MA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
